
The method
of construction of a fiberglass silo is very important.
The techniques
and processes used by our supplier result in a product of the
highest quality.
The manufacturing
process for the main body section is done in an internal mould,
which leads to a smooth external painted finish.
The techniques
used include matting rolling and resin application as well as
fiberglass spraying.
This produces
a layering effect which gives the silo greater thickness and,
consequently, greater strength.

The cone of the silo is constructed over an external
mould to ensure a highly polished internal surface.

This has obvious benefits concerning feed-flow out of the silo.
A single
waterproof horizontal seam joins the main body and the cone. Then
the silo is fitted with fully galvanized steel legs, which act
as fill and exhaust pipe.
There
are strong bracing supports between the legs and the collar of
the silo giving maximum stability.
The pneumatic
fill pipe is gradually curved to avoid damage to the feed during
filling.
